Signs You May Need Chimney Repair in Englewood, OH
Some problems appear suddenly after a storm. However, many defects develop slowly and remain easy to overlook.
Watch for cracked bricks, missing mortar, leaning sections, or loose pieces near the roofline. Additionally, white staining may reveal moisture moving through the masonry.
Indoor water marks can point to failed flashing, crown damage, or open joints. Meanwhile, musty odors and rust may suggest ongoing water entry.
A cracked chimney crown can expose the structure below. Likewise, a damaged cap can allow rain, animals, and debris into the system.

Why Early Repairs Protect More Than Masonry
Small openings allow water to enter porous materials. Then, freezing temperatures make trapped moisture expand.
As a result, minor cracks can spread through bricks, mortar, and crowns. Delayed service may also expose roofing, ceilings, walls, or wood framing to moisture.
Loose exterior materials can become less stable after storms and temperature changes. Therefore, early action may reduce both damage and long-term repair costs.

Frequently Asked Questions
What causes bricks and mortar to break down?
Rain, snow, freezing temperatures, age, and repeated heat exposure can weaken masonry. Small openings often expand when moisture enters and freezes.
Can a damaged chimney cause water stains indoors?
Yes. Failed flashing, cracked crowns, damaged masonry, or missing caps can allow water inside. Moisture may then reach walls, ceilings, or roofing materials.
